def export(self): """ Displays a dialog for exporting HTML generated by Qt's rich text system. Returns ------- The name of the file that was saved, or None if no file was saved. """ parent = self.control.window() dialog = QtGui.QFileDialog(parent, 'Save as...') dialog.setAcceptMode(QtGui.QFileDialog.AcceptSave) filters = [ 'HTML with PNG figures (*.html *.htm)', 'XHTML with inline SVG figures (*.xhtml *.xml)' ] dialog.setNameFilters(filters) if self.filename: dialog.selectFile(self.filename) root, ext = os.path.splitext(self.filename) if ext.lower() in ('.xml', '.xhtml'): dialog.selectNameFilter(filters[-1]) if dialog.exec_(): self.filename = dialog.selectedFiles()[0] choice = dialog.selectedNameFilter() html = py3compat.cast_unicode(self.control.document().toHtml()) # Configure the exporter. if choice.startswith('XHTML'): exporter = export_xhtml else: # If there are PNGs, decide how to export them. inline = self.inline_png if inline is None and IMG_RE.search(html): dialog = QtGui.QDialog(parent) dialog.setWindowTitle('Save as...') layout = QtGui.QVBoxLayout(dialog) msg = "Exporting HTML with PNGs" info = "Would you like inline PNGs (single large html " \ "file) or external image files?" checkbox = QtGui.QCheckBox("&Don't ask again") checkbox.setShortcut('D') ib = QtGui.QPushButton("&Inline") ib.setShortcut('I') eb = QtGui.QPushButton("&External") eb.setShortcut('E') box = QtGui.QMessageBox(QtGui.QMessageBox.Question, dialog.windowTitle(), msg) box.setInformativeText(info) box.addButton(ib, QtGui.QMessageBox.NoRole) box.addButton(eb, QtGui.QMessageBox.YesRole) layout.setSpacing(0) layout.addWidget(box) layout.addWidget(checkbox) dialog.setLayout(layout) dialog.show() reply = box.exec_() dialog.hide() inline = (reply == 0) if checkbox.checkState(): # Don't ask anymore; always use this choice. self.inline_png = inline exporter = lambda h, f, i: export_html(h, f, i, inline) # Perform the export! try: return exporter(html, self.filename, self.image_tag) except Exception as e: msg = "Error exporting HTML to %s\n" % self.filename + str(e) reply = QtGui.QMessageBox.warning(parent, 'Error', msg, QtGui.QMessageBox.Ok, QtGui.QMessageBox.Ok) return None
